I am Assistant Professor in Adolescent and Young Medicine and public health researcher whose work focuses on improving the quality of preventive healthcare for underserved Latine families through my mixed methods intervention research, as well as my program development, implementation and evaluation work with community health organizations. My cancer control research examines obesity in Mexican American families, with a special focus on the role that fathers play in preventing obesity in their children. Additionally, my research examines game-based interventions to reduce risk behavior among Latine youth to help enhance and ensure cultural representation and responsiveness and improve behavioral health outcomes. My other interests include STEM education, health policy research and mentoring underrepresented minority students.
